On 4/18/2011 9:47 PM, Edmund Reinhardt wrote:

Just for my education
What does Quantum DB give you that you don't get with the RDp data tools
that come integrated?

I've added several things to my WDSC / Eclipse installation that
Rational does not offer (like the now defunct Eclipse Monkey scripting
project). In my opinion, this is one of the strengths of Rational's
choice to use an open platform like Eclipse. It allows Rational to
dedicate people to create IBM i-specific functionality that I cannot get
in the open source world. Conversely, it frees Rational from expending
time and effort to develop plugins that are already out there.

As for the Quantum DB plugin vs WDSC 7.0 Data Perspective, I can export
directly to Excel with Quantum DB (vs a CSV with the Data Perspective).

Quantum DB offers a 'bookmark' facility I find quite useful. I tried
Data Perspective's 'Save Offline' which showed me some progress bars and
then... nothing. No additional entries in the Database Explorer view,
nor in the Data Project Explorer view. The Help didn't illuminate my
ignorance.

I had some difficulty understanding how to create a Rational Data
Project Explorer project over an existing MS SQL Server database that I
wanted to analyse. I may run the tutorials found in the Help before I
say anything beyond 'it wasn't immediately intuitive to me'.

Caveat: I don't use either perspective very often, as my colleagues
prefer to keep SQL scripts in an IFS stream file directory and use IBM i
navigator to execute them.
